This is an original 1925 photogravure of Mount Sinai, or Jebel Musa, in the Sinai Peninsula. According to Jewish, Christian and Islamic tradition, Mount Sinai is where Moses received the Ten Commandments. Photograph by Dr. Gšttsberger, Munich.
